Black boxes indicate rocket explosion downed MH17

Black boxes recovered from the site of the MH17 plane crash indicate it was caused by a rocket explosion, a Ukrainian security official said yesterday.

Data from the boxes was decrypted in Britain after they were surrendered to Malaysian officials by pro-Russian rebels who are controlling the crash site, The Star Online reported.

“Data from flight recorders show that the reason for the destruction and crash of the plane was massive explosive decompression arising from multiple shrapnel perforations from a rocket explosion,” said Andriy Lysenko, spokesman for Ukraine’s National Security and Defence Council.

Meanwhile, those in the Netherlands leading the investigation into the incident refuse to confirm the information provided by Lysenko, saying they are still “waiting to get a more complete idea of what happened.”
